The application materials for Food Alliance Certified crops and livestock producers are arranged in separate modules which, taken together, comprise the Food Alliance Certified Producer Sustainability Plan.
All applicants should complete modules 1-12. Additional modules are relevant to livestock producers, or unique crops such as cranberries.
